Versatility

Contrary to standard shipping containers, that only have one access point, tunnel containers have doors at both ends. This opens up many possibilities for storage users.

Tunnel containers are a great option to store awkward or bulky items that may need to be accessed from both sides for seasonal stock, for example. Dual entry makes it easier to load or unload cargo at busy transport hubs. Double doors make tunnel containers ideal for containerised self-storage, as they can be divided down the middle into two smaller storage units.

Another benefit of tunnel containers is that they can be outfitted with a range of accessories that enhance their versatility, such as interior lighting or insulation. They can be utilized in various ways including mobile retail spaces, pop-up stores to warehouses and distribution centers. They can also be outfitted with climate control systems that keep certain levels of humidity and temperatures for perishable items.

Because of their versatile nature tunnel containers are a popular choice for temporary use on construction sites. They can be used to store construction tools and materials and equipment and machinery. They can be equipped with a security checkpoint that is manual or a turnstile to regulate the flow of people at the construction site.

They can also be outfitted with power and lighting to allow them to be used as a workplace or workshop. They also provide an economical solution for providing an office for a temporary period in an emergency situation.

Durability

The durability of tunnel containers is an important aspect to take into account. They are designed to withstand harsh conditions such as rain or even snow. Additionally, they have locking rods that prevent theft and ensure that cargo is safe and secure. These containers are great for companies that need to store sensitive equipment or goods in an area that is remote. Additionally, they're easy to sanitize and maintain. They're ideal for businesses that need to transport their equipment between different locations.

Security

Tunnel containers provide security measures that are typically not available for shipping container conversions. They feature double doors at both ends and a steel frame, making them less vulnerable to attack like cutting or drilling than conventional containers. They are an excellent choice for storage. They can also be modified to incorporate an alarm system that will notify you if someone attempts to break into. Alarm systems discourage thieves, particularly if the alarm is loud and clearly visible.

Unpatched and unrestricted image repositories are a common vulnerability in container deployments. This can create a significant attack surface that is enhanced when an image is deployed on numerous machines. There are a variety of ways to reduce this vulnerability, including scanning images for known vulnerabilities and adhering to the principle of least privilege by allowing connections only between containers that require it.
